The Certified Surgical First Assistant (CSFA) provides direct support to surgeons before, during, and after surgical procedures. This role is essential to ensuring safe, efficient, and high quality surgical care. The CSFA functions as a key member of the perioperative team, assisting with operative procedures while maintaining strict adherence to sterile technique, regulatory standards, and patient safety protocols.

Qualifications

• Graduate of an accredited Surgical First Assist or equivalent program
• Certified Surgical First Assistant (CSFA) credential required
• Active certification and compliance with continuing education requirements
• Current BLS certification (ACLS preferred or as required by the center)
• Multispecialty experience in an operating room or ambulatory surgery center preferred
• Ability to function effectively in a fast paced, multispecialty surgical environment
• Excellent communication and teamwork skills

United Surgical Partners International (USPI) and Tenet have combined forces to create the nation’s largest ambulatory surgery provider. Our combined network of exceptional surgical and imaging facilities includes approximately 20 imaging centers, and over 265 short-stay surgical facilities. Together, our partnerships include 50 health systems and more than 4,000 physicians.
